Calabar airport shut for two months

  The Margaret Ekpo International Airport in Calabar, Cross River State, has been shut down for two months to effect repairs on the runways. INEC cancels observers, vehicle permits

The Independent National Electoral Conmmission (INEC) Cross River State, has cancelled observer and vehicle permits ahead of Tuesday’s House of Assembly polls. Though no reasons were given for the action, the  INEC  directed all those entitled to permits to come foreward for re-validation,  re-accreditation and re-issuance. Tenure elongation: How INEC lost bid to sack five Govs

The Court of Appeal Friday upheld the verdict of a Federal High Court barring the Independent National Electoral Commission, INEC, from conducting governorship election in Kogi, Cross River, Sokoto, Adamawa and Bayelsa next week. FG, States Share $1b Secretly – Deplete Excess Crude Account to $3m

The Federation Account Allocation Committee (FAAC) at an emergency meeting yesterday in Abuja, shared $1billion from the Excess Crude Account. With the disbursement of the amount, the balance in the ECA account now stands at $3million.
